anylogic系统动力学模型
时间: 2023-11-15 08:04:54 浏览: 56
AnyLogicTM是一款强大的仿真软件,它允许用户使用标准的系统动力学图形符号创建复杂的动态模型。系统动力学模型是一种用于描述和分析系统行为的方法,它可以帮助用户理解系统的运作方式,并预测系统未来的行为。在AnyLogicTM中,用户可以使用各种符号和工具来创建系统动力学模型,包括流程图、股票流图、行为图等。同时,AnyLogicTM还提供了丰富的库和组件,包括道路交通库,可以帮助用户更加方便地创建各种类型的模型。总之,AnyLogicTM是一个功能强大的仿真软件,可以帮助用户创建各种类型的系统动力学模型,从而更好地理解和预测系统的行为。
相关问题
anylogic系统动力学模块设置测试函数
当您使用AnyLogic的系统动力学模块时,您可以设置测试函数以验证您的模型是否正确。测试函数通常是用于测试模型中特定组件的行为。以下是一个示例测试函数:
```
public void testMyComponent() {
MyComponent myComp = new MyComponent();
myComp.setMyParameter(10);
assert(myComp.getMyOutput() == 20);
}
```
在这个例子中,我们创建了一个名为`MyComponent`的组件,并设置了一个参数`MyParameter`的值为10。然后我们使用`assert`函数来检查`MyComponent`的输出是否等于20。如果测试通过,那么这个测试函数将不会显示任何错误信息。如果测试不通过,那么将会显示一个错误消息,告诉我们`MyComponent`的输出不等于期望的值。
请注意,这只是一个示例测试函数,您需要根据您的模型和测试需求来编写适合您的测试函数。
anylogic物流模型
AnyLogic是一种多方法建模和仿真软件,可以用于建立各种不同类型的模型,包括物流模型。物流模型是用来模拟和优化物流系统的运作和效率的工具。
在AnyLogic中,可以使用不同的建模方法来创建物流模型,包括离散事件建模、系统动力学建模和代理基建模。离散事件建模适用于描述物流系统中的离散事件和流程,例如订单的到达、货物的装卸等。系统动力学建模适用于描述物流系统中的动态变化和相互作用,例如库存水平的变化、供应链中的延迟等。代理基建模适用于描述物流系统中的个体行为和决策,例如货车的路线选择、仓库的调度等。
在物流模型中,可以建立各种不同的组件和实体,例如仓库、运输车辆、订单等。可以定义它们之间的关系和交互方式,例如货物的运输路径、订单的处理流程等。可以设置各种不同的参数和变量,例如仓库的容量、运输车辆的速度等。可以进行各种不同的实验和仿真,例如测试不同的调度策略、评估不同的运输方案等。
通过使用AnyLogic进行物流模型建模和仿真,可以帮助企业和组织优化物流系统的运作和效率,提高货物的运输速度和准确性,降低成本和资源的浪费。